Binscarth & District Gordon Orr Memorial Museum is a charitable organization based in Binscarth, Manitoba, classified by the CRA under public amenities.

In 2024,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$1,000.

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 7 names.

In its own words

Receiving + catalouging new artifacts + placing them on display. Maintaining existing artifacts changing displays running day programs + conducting tours.

Ongoing-program description from its T3010 filing, verbatim.
